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_002348.4(LY9):āc.173T>Cā(p.Ile58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000143 in 1,613,858 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Jul 21, 2022 | The c.173T>C (p.I58T) alteration is located in exon 2 (coding exon 2) of the LY9 gene. This alteration results from a T to C substitution at nucleotide position 173, causing the isoleucine (I) at amino acid position 58 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
